Строка подключения во время выполнения отличается от ошибки строки подключения во время разработки при обновлении модели Entity Framework из базы данных - PullRequest
0 голосов
/ 12 декабря 2018

Я изменил столбец БД и пытаюсь обновить модель в VS2017 из базы данных.При этом я получаю эту ошибку:

Строка подключения во время выполнения и строка подключения во время разработки отличаются.Поставщик IBM.Data.D2 не установлен.

У меня уже был установлен поставщик данных и надстройки для VS.Но я деинсталлировал оба и снова сделал установку.Но я все еще получаю эту ошибку.

Моя строка подключения в app.config выглядит следующим образом:

<add name="GenehmigungstoolEntities" connectionString="metadata=res://*/Model.Arz.SL.Genehmigungstool.Model.GenehmigungstoolModel.csdl|res://*/Model.Arz.SL.Genehmigungstool.Model.GenehmigungstoolModel.ssdl|res://*/Model.Arz.SL.Genehmigungstool.Model.GenehmigungstoolModel.msl;provider=IBM.Data.DB2;provider connection string=&quot;Database=genehmigungstool;User ID=xxxx;Password=xxxxx;Server=xxxx:7940&quot;" providerName="System.Data.EntityClient" />
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...